Frazier completed his studies in film music at his dream school, University of North Carolina School of the Arts, in 2020 under his mentor, Chris Heckman, and Cristina "Trinity" Vélez-Justo. While at UNCSA, Frazier collaborated on numerous films with budding filmmakers, including the award-winning short film "Grab My Hand" created by Batwoman star and former high school classmate, Camrus Johnson.
​
Currently, when he isn't scoring a variety of projects, Frazier teaches film music at UNCSA in the same program he received his master's degree from.
